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
726 9325511898 516381710 93
309395188 917 810
309395188 917 810
493676596 442 01948408
All about undefined
Interested in learning more?
309395188 917 810
493676596 442 01948408
See more
701 425803 49396937943
02 143780613 587
See more
04884 6082091094
13370949499 31505554937 7422878854
See more